The use of IBM Watson in diagnosis and treatment may threaten the ______ of physicians and other practitioners.

Explanation:
Autonomy in health care means clinicians have the freedom to exercise professional judgment and to tailor decisions to the individual patient’s values and circumstances. If IBM Watson is used in diagnosis and treatment, clinicians may become inclined to defer to its algorithmic recommendations or rely on its outputs over their own clinical reasoning. This can squeeze room for personal judgment, reduce discussion with patients about options, and shift decision-making away from the practitioner’s independent judgment, thereby weakening professional autonomy. While AI can support beneficence and reduce harm, the concern here is the potential loss of independent, value-driven decision-making by physicians and other practitioners.
